LOCUS       YSCAAGLCS    3137 bp ds-DNA             PLN       30-MAR-1991
DEFINITION  S.cerevisiae a-agglutinin core subunit (AGA1) gene, complete cds.
ACCESSION   M60590
KEYWORDS    a-agglutinin core subunit.
SOURCE      S.cerevisiae DNA.
  ORGANISM  Saccharomyces cerevisiae
            Eukaryota; Plantae; Thallobionta; Eumycota; Hemiascomycetes;
            Endomycetales; Saccharomycetaceae.
REFERENCE   1  (bases 1 to 3137)
  AUTHORS   Roy,A., Lu,C., Marykwas,D.L., Lipke,P. and Kurjan,J.
  TITLE     The AGA1 product is involved in cell surface attachment of the
            Saccharomyces cervisiae cell adhesion glycoprotein a-agglutinin
  JOURNAL   Unpublished (1991)
  STANDARD  full staff_entry
FEATURES             Location/Qualifiers
     CDS             335..2512
                     /product="a-agglutinin core subunit"
                     /gene="AGA1"
                     /codon_start=335
BASE COUNT      949 a    800 c    460 g    928 t
